none
ListBox Transparente RRS feed

Respostas

  • Olá,

    Você não consegue definir como Transparente, mas pode definir na mesma cor que o fundo do seu form.

    Se estiver usando Windows Forms, por padrão a cor do fundo do form é "Control", então se você definir a propriedade BackColor da sua ListBox para "Control" isso dará uma aparência de ser transparente.

    Espero ter ajudado.

    Valeu!


    Se a resposta for relevante ou tenha resolvido seu problema, marque como útil/resposta!

    André Secco
    Microsoft MSP & MSDN Tech Advisor
    Blog: http://andresecco.com.br
    GitHub: http://github.com/andreluizsecco
    Twitter: @andre_secco

    quinta-feira, 8 de setembro de 2016 18:29

Todas as Respostas

  • Olá,

    Você não consegue definir como Transparente, mas pode definir na mesma cor que o fundo do seu form.

    Se estiver usando Windows Forms, por padrão a cor do fundo do form é "Control", então se você definir a propriedade BackColor da sua ListBox para "Control" isso dará uma aparência de ser transparente.

    Espero ter ajudado.

    Valeu!


    Se a resposta for relevante ou tenha resolvido seu problema, marque como útil/resposta!

    André Secco
    Microsoft MSP & MSDN Tech Advisor
    Blog: http://andresecco.com.br
    GitHub: http://github.com/andreluizsecco
    Twitter: @andre_secco

    quinta-feira, 8 de setembro de 2016 18:29
  • Boa tarde Hcn20,

    Obrigado pela participação no Fórum MSDN.

    É uma listbox em um projeto WPF? Se for, há um exemplo aqui.

    Atenciosamente,


    Robson William Silva

    Esse conteúdo é fornecido sem garantias de qualquer tipo, seja expressa ou implícita

    MSDN Community Support

    Por favor, lembre-se de Marcar como Resposta as postagens que resolveram o seu problema. Essa é uma maneira comum de reconhecer aqueles que o ajudaram e fazer com que seja mais fácil para os outros visitantes encontrarem a resolução mais tarde.

    quinta-feira, 8 de setembro de 2016 18:31
    Moderador
  • Então, eu tinha imaginado em por igual ao TextBox, porém mudando somente o nome. 

    Me.TextBox1.BackColor = ColorTranslator.FromHtml("#0e2f48")
    Me.TextBox1.BorderStyle = BorderStyle.None


    quinta-feira, 8 de setembro de 2016 19:10
  • Sim, vai funcionar, apenas troque o TextBox1 pelo nome da sua ListBox. Testei aqui e funcionou!

    Se a resposta for relevante ou tenha resolvido seu problema, marque como útil/resposta!

    André Secco
    Microsoft MSP & MSDN Tech Advisor
    Blog: http://andresecco.com.br
    GitHub: http://github.com/andreluizsecco
    Twitter: @andre_secco

    quinta-feira, 8 de setembro de 2016 19:20
  • Vou testar, porque aqui não funcionou. 
    quinta-feira, 8 de setembro de 2016 20:49
  • É, aqui não foi.

    Private Sub Dlls_SelectedIndexChanged(sender As Object, e As EventArgs) Handles Dlls.SelectedIndexChanged
            Me.Dlls.BackColor = ColorTranslator.FromHtml("#0e2f48")
            Me.Dlls.BorderStyle = BorderStyle.None
        End Sub
    End Class


    quinta-feira, 8 de setembro de 2016 20:50
  • Não uso VB, mas não tem segredo.

    1) Essa "Dlls" é o nome da sual ListBox?

    2) Por que colocar no evento changed?


    Se a resposta for relevante ou tenha resolvido seu problema, marque como útil/resposta!

    André Secco
    Microsoft MSP & MSDN Tech Advisor
    Blog: http://andresecco.com.br
    GitHub: http://github.com/andreluizsecco
    Twitter: @andre_secco

    quinta-feira, 8 de setembro de 2016 20:55
  • Sim, é o nome. É automático, eu clico na minha ListBox e vai pra pro evento.
    quinta-feira, 8 de setembro de 2016 21:00
  • Boa tarde Hcn20,

    Neste link há um exemplo sugerindo utilizar um user control.

    Atenciosamente,


    Robson William Silva

    Esse conteúdo é fornecido sem garantias de qualquer tipo, seja expressa ou implícita

    MSDN Community Support

    Por favor, lembre-se de Marcar como Resposta as postagens que resolveram o seu problema. Essa é uma maneira comum de reconhecer aqueles que o ajudaram e fazer com que seja mais fácil para os outros visitantes encontrarem a resolução mais tarde.

    segunda-feira, 12 de setembro de 2016 17:52
    Moderador
  • Bom dia,

    Devido a falta de resposta do usuário
    essa thread está sendo fechada.
    Se o problema ainda estiver ocorrendo,
    favor abrir uma nova thread.

    Atenciosamente,


    Robson William Silva

    Esse conteúdo é fornecido sem garantias de qualquer tipo, seja expressa ou implícita

    MSDN Community Support

    Por favor, lembre-se de Marcar como Resposta as postagens que resolveram o seu problema. Essa é uma maneira comum de reconhecer aqueles que o ajudaram e fazer com que seja mais fácil para os outros visitantes encontrarem a resolução mais tarde.

    quarta-feira, 14 de setembro de 2016 13:25
    Moderador